    DEFROSTING A) FRIDGE COMPARTMENT The fridge compartment defrosts automatically. The defrosting water runs to the drain tube via a collection Drain Tube container at the back of the appliance (1). (see diagram) During defrosting water droplets may form at the back of the fridge compartment where concealed evaporator is located.

    REPLACING THE INTERIOR LIGHT BULB (See diagram) Should the light fail to work switch off at the socket outlet and pull out the mains plug. Use a cross headed screw driver to remove the light diffuser cover. Then ensure the bulb is screwed in until it is secure in the bulb holder. Replace the plug and switch on.
